Annuities are offered by insurance providers and turn your pension pot into a lifelong income. These are available on the open market which means that although you may be able to get an annuity from your pension provider, you do not have to. This gives consumers the chance to compare the market and ensure that they are getting the best deal that they can.Benefits of Annuities
The primary benefit of getting an annuity as that it provides you with a consistent salary that will last until you die; you don’t have to worry about running out of money as your retirement progresses. You can also wait until you’re 75 years old to buy an annuity in the UK. If you do have dependents then it is important to contact the annuity provider and ask what would happen to your invested money if you were to die. Most of the time this money can be transferred to a nominated beneficiary but in some cases the annuity provider will keep the remaining investment. It is important to check this key factor before you sign up so that you can make sure your dependents are cared for after you are gone.Choosing Annuities
There are lots of different annuity products available and the differences in the rates can mean a big difference in the total amount of income you receive after retirement. In fact, income can be increased by up to 40% by comparing on the open market instead of taking the rate offered by your pension provider. This is why it is so important that you take the time to shop around and compare the various annuities available. If you are struggling to get the hang of which annuities can help you to make the most of your money then it is important that you get independent professional advice. An independent financial advisor will know the market well and be able to help you not only understand what would be the best sort of product to buy, but also help you through the process of buying the annuity you wish to choose. They will also be able to assess and discuss your retirement plan and ensure you earmark the funds you will need in order to achieve your aims.How to Apply for Annuities
Once you have found the annuity you would like to invest in, you should get in touch with the provider to get all the applicable details. Generally speaking, all you need to do is sign the agreement papers and return them, after which your pension funds will be transferred to the annuity account. It is easier than you might think to apply for an annuity – you can do so over the internet and in many cases you can also then manage your account online. This is very convenient and means you can have more control over your money.Small print
Make sure you have read through all the details of the annuity before you sign – particularly confirm that the payment dates and schedule suits your requirements. You can receive your income directly into a chosen account which makes it easier for you to manage your finances upon retirement.
